Our Community Garden is a fantastic place if you want to do something practical such as growing your own food.

We have chickens, worms and bees. We work in pods that are shared spaces for about 4 people.

Many of the gardeners are interested in a permaculture way of growing, but this is not a prerequisite. We do however ask that you do not use any chemicals on the ground, neither fertilisers nor pesticides.


There are about 70 of us at the moment.
